VANCOUVER - Oct 23/10 - SNS -- Markets for high grade lentils finished the week on a strong note, while discounts for lower grade merchandise remain at record high levels in western Canada.
This is a clear reflection of the limited quantity of No 1 and No 2 grade lentils harvested this year and is expected to remain a feature of markets much of the coming marketing year.
So far this season average spread between No 1 and No 2 large green lentil bids is lower than normal, while the spread between No 1 and extra 3 or No 3 grade lentils is at record high.
